Committee approves routine bills and minutes, disposes surplus equipment

North Attleborough School Committee · April 2, 2025

Summary

The committee approved bills dated Feb. 27 (recorded as 6–0), approved minutes from March 4 with abstentions, and approved disposal of surplus school equipment and vehicles consistent with procurement rules.

The North Attleborough School Committee handled routine business on April 2, approving bills and minutes and authorizing the disposal of surplus equipment.

Bills and minutes: The committee moved to approve bills dated Feb. 27, 2025; the chair recorded that the vote was 6–0 in favor. The committee also approved minutes dated March 4, 2025; the transcript records at least one abstention (Speaker 4 stated, “I abstain since I was in here”), and the chair summarized the result as approval with abstentions.

Surplus equipment: Speaker 13 presented a list of obsolete or inoperable items — including a former police van and other specialized fleet vehicles that are no longer roadworthy — and said the district had completed a value assessment and filed required paperwork with the town manager’s office. The committee voted to place the listed items on the surplus/disposal list consistent with procurement laws.

Why it matters: Routine approvals keep district operations moving and ensure the district complies with procurement and records requirements when removing surplus assets from inventory.

Quote: Speaker 13 described the condition of the vehicles: "One of them actually doesn't even move, but they're not in proper working condition for what we need." The committee registered voice approvals on the motions.

Next steps: Staff will proceed with disposal/surplus procedures as recommended and continue budget discussions with the town as information becomes available.
